In this paper we describe non-photorealistic rendering techniques for volumetric data sets. First, we outline an automatic approach that generates line drawings to illustrate such data sets and to augment traditional volume rendering techniques. For a number of seed points that are placed appropriately to represent selected volume structures curvature lines are traced and encoded by a sparse set of control points. These curves are finally drawn as hatching strokes modulated by anisotropic.
